Xtreme Fighting Champions (XFC) Announces Triumphant Return to MMA Action with Fight Event on Detroit Grand Prix Weekend

DETROIT, April 19, 2023 (PR Newswire) — Xtreme Fighting Championships (“XFC”), a premier international mixed martial arts organization (XFCI: OTC US), returns to action with XFC Grand Prix, a premier MMA fight night event scheduled for June 2 at the Wayne State Field House. The event will be broadcast nationally and streamed globally. Tickets to XFC Grand Prix go on sale the week of April 24 at XFCFight.com.  

XFC Grand Prix coincides with the return of the Detroit Grand Prix to the downtown streets of Detroit, making the first weekend of June the unofficial kick off to summer sports in the Motor City.  

“We are excited to be back to doing what XFC does best, which is to feature some of the best young MMA fighters in the world going head-to-head in highly competitive action,” said Steve Smith, Founder and CEO of XFC. “We are back in full force with an exciting fight card full of emerging MMA talent, and this time we’ll be broadcasting and streaming globally from the heart of the sports loving city of Detroit.”   

XFC Grand Prix marks a first MMA event for host Wayne State Field House, which is home to Wayne State Warriors men’s and women’s basketball teams and the Motor City Cruise of the NBA G League.  

“Just as IndyCar is making a triumphant return to downtown Detroit, XFC is returning to action as one of the premier MMA organizations in the world,” said Claude Molinari, Detroit Sports Commission President, and CEO. “It is no accident that XFC has chosen Detroit as the proper stage from which to reemerge, and we expect it’ll make an already great weekend of sporting events even better.”  

XFC Grand Prix attendees can choose between general admission and VIP attendance packages. Details about the fight card, sponsors and broadcast partners will be announced in the coming week.  

“We have a number of firsts happening with our reimagining of the Downtown Detroit Grand Prix experience,” said Bud Denker, President of Penske Corporation. “The XFC event adds another facet to the weekend, so it’s going to stack up as a phenomenal fan experience across the board.”  

About XFC 

Headquartered in Pensacola, Xtreme Fighting Championships, Inc. (“XFC”) is a premier international mixed martial arts (“MMA”) organization, trading under the ticker symbol XFCI. The XFC is known for entertaining fans with the most action-packed MMA events both on television and in-stadium venues.
